Potassium chloride, commonly referred to as KCl, is a naturally occurring mineral compound composed of potassium and chlorine. As a vital component in various industries, understanding its composition and applications is essential. With a chemical formula of KCl, it is a crystalline solid that appears as a white or colorless crystal, highly soluble in water. The compound is widely used in agriculture, medicine, and industrial processes, owing to its unique properties and versatility.
The production of potassium chloride involves the mining of underground deposits, followed by the processing and purification of the extracted material. The composition of potassium chloride is straightforward, consisting of potassium (K) and chlorine (Cl) ions in a 1:1 ratio. This simple yet effective structure allows it to play a crucial role in various applications, including the manufacture of fertilizers, pharmaceuticals, and other industrial products.
Composition and Properties of Potassium Chloride
Potassium chloride has a molecular weight of 74.55 g/mol and a melting point of 770°C. Its solubility in water is high, with approximately 35.6 grams of KCl dissolving in 100 grams of water at 0°C. The compound's crystalline structure makes it an ideal component in various industrial processes. Additionally, potassium chloride is a critical component in the production of other chemicals, such as potassium hydroxide and potassium carbonate.

Key Applications of Potassium Chloride
Potassium chloride has numerous applications across various industries, including agriculture, medicine, and industrial processes. In agriculture, it is used as a fertilizer to provide essential nutrients to crops. In medicine, potassium chloride is used to treat hypokalemia, a condition characterized by low potassium levels in the blood.
Agricultural Applications
In agriculture, potassium chloride is used as a fertilizer to improve crop yields and plant health. It provides essential potassium nutrients to plants, promoting healthy growth and development. The compound is also used in the production of other fertilizers, such as N-P-K (nitrogen-phosphorus-potassium) fertilizers.
Medical Applications
In medicine, potassium chloride is used to treat hypokalemia, a condition that can lead to serious health complications if left untreated. The compound is also used in the production of certain medications, such as potassium supplements and medications for heart conditions.
Industrial Applications
In industrial processes, potassium chloride is used as a critical component in the production of various chemicals, such as potassium hydroxide and potassium carbonate. It is also used in the manufacture of glass, textiles, and other industrial products.
